The naming convention for the object types for message type XAMPLE is IDOCXAMPLE and IDPKXAMPLE. You can create these object types in the Business Object Builder. The steps you have to follow are explained below.

For each object type you create the SAP system asks you for the name of a report that will also be created. This is created likewise. The standard naming conventions apply, that is they should be within the customer name range and begin with Y or Z. Make sure you use a different report for each object type.

Note

The object types IDOCAPPL and IDOCPACKET contain documentation that describes their methods and events.
